Tucked away on a quiet dead-end road with very little traffic, this beautiful 2.99 acre m/l property offers the perfect setting for your future home. With a rural water meter included, electric meter already on site, and a previous homesite in place, much of the groundwork has already been started. Enjoy the peaceful surroundings with mature trees, a barn for storage or hobby use, and the scenic Jake Branch creek running through the property. Whether you're looking to build, create a weekend retreat, or simply enjoy a private country setting, this unique acreage offers endless possibilities and a rare combination of convenience and natural beauty.
